我需要递归地遍历一个非常大而复杂的对象模型,以搜索ID的特定值。
我正在寻找的值在一个名为" ID“的属性中,但是具有特定ID的对象可能有许多子对象,其中一些是数组,每个子对象都有不同的ID,而每个子对象又可以有不同的ID等等。

所以如果我给你一个对象,比如说$web,你就知道在它的对象模型的深处,有一个你正在寻找的对象的值。如何使用递归和反射来寻找它?
注意:这是一个通用的powershell/递归/编程问题,即使主题是SharePoint。
发布于 2013-09-26 09:49:25
使用Format-Custom怎么样?例如,从目录信息获取大量嵌套成员数据的工作如下所示,
(gci)[0] | fc > test.txt将为扩展成员提供大约8800行数据。
https://stackoverflow.com/questions/19022460
复制相似问题